Ogunsola emerges UNILAG Senate nominee as acting VC

DailyblastBy DailyblastAugust 24, 2020001 Min Read
Share WhatsApp Facebook Twitter Pinterest LinkedIn Tumblr Email Telegram Copy Link
Share
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email WhatsApp Copy Link
Prof. Folashade Ogunsola

Professor Folasade Ogunsola has secured the highest number of votes in the election held by members of the University of Lagos Senate to choose an acting Vice-Chancellor.

She was the Deputy Vice-Chancellor, Development Services at UNILAG before her emergence.

Ogunsola’s nomination took place on Monday during a Senate meeting attended by 167 professors.

The result of the election obtained by one of our correspondents showed that she secured 135 of 167 votes while Prof. Ben Ogbojafor, who was also considered for the post by members of the Senate, secured 31 votes. One void vote was, however, recorded.
